One of the classic minecraft roleplays, 'Blackrock Chronicles' stands out for the main duos perfect combination of chaotic eccentricity (in the form of Zoeya) and Rythian, who more often than not plays the straight man to her antics. His dramatic role-playing and narrative goals (and the occasional probably-scripted-event) provide the structure, while Zoey's energy provides the heart and sets the stage for some truly spectacular and authentic feeling reactions. While I have no way of knowing just how much was pre-planned, sometimes Rythian truly reminds me of a DM whose players have just gone off the rails.
Besides the main duo, we also have a full cast of eccentric cast members who pop in and out, from Ravs the barkeeper, to Teep the mute but impressively-expressive-blocky-dinosaur, to Duncan the mad scientist who has way too many nukes, to a whole kingdom of dubiously sentient fungi.
Being a minecraft lets-play, it can be a slow burn with a lot of digging and a building, but if you want something to relax to that's full of pleasent atmosphere and good humor, while also containing the occasional sprinkle of intrigue, betrayel, and surprisingly emotionally poignent moments, then this could be for you. I truly believe what we got is deserving of a cult following- I only removed one star because the series never recieved an official ending.
